[发明专利]安全协处理器引导性能有效
申请号: | 201380073058.2 | 申请日: | 2013-03-15 |
公开(公告)号: | CN104981814B | 公开(公告)日: | 2018-08-14 |
发明(设计)人: | G.董;姚颉文;V.J.齐默;M.A.罗思曼 | 申请(专利权)人: | 英特尔公司 |
主分类号: | G06F21/57 | 分类号: | G06F21/57;G06F21/71 |
代理公司: | 中国专利代理(香港)有限公司 72001 | 代理人: | 张凌苗;胡莉莉 |
地址: | 美国加利*** | 国省代码: | 美国;US |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 安全 处理器 引导 性能 | ||
用于改进计算设备上的平台初始化的技术包括使用计算设备的基本输入/输出系统(BIOS)开始计算设备的平台的初始化。当从BIOS模块接收到安全处理器命令时,安全协处理器驱动器模块将安全协处理器命令添加到命令列表。计算设备建立平台的初始化的周期性中断以关于针对之前提交的安全协处理器命令的响应的可用性查询安全协处理器,将由安全协处理器驱动器模块接收的任何响应转发给BIOS模块,并且将命令列表中的下一安全协处理器命令提交至安全协处理器。
背景技术
可信平台模块(TPM)和其他安全协处理器通常用于增强计算设备的安全性。这样的安全协处理器典型地执行各种加密功能并且常常用于断言平台的完整性。此外,因为安全协处理器通常能够执行加密过程,因而在一些情况下它们被用于从计算设备的主处理器卸载那些加密过程。
在当今社会中,对于消费者享用各种计算设备而言,速度是基本的。例如,市场上已经出现超极本,其相比于标准笔记本计算机主要关注于增加的引导速度。另外,用于操作系统和计算机平台的一些标准通过例如要求计算设备在仅仅几秒内完成统一可扩展固件接口(UEFI)基本输入/输出系统(BIOS)加电自检(POST)而要求制造商关注引导速度。那些标准确保计算设备快速引导并且存在与服务器重启相关联的最小故障时间。另外,与引导典型TPM相关联的时延是明显的,这与那些标准是相反的。
附图说明
通过示例的方式并且不作为限制而在随附各图中图示了本文所描述的概念。出于说明的简单性和清楚性,图中所图示的元件未必按照比例绘制。在认为适当的情况下,已经在各图当中重复参考标记以指示对应或类似的元件。
图1是用于改进平台初始化的计算设备的至少一个实施例的简化框图;
图2是图1的计算设备的环境的至少一个实施例的简化框图;
图3和4是用于改进图1的计算设备上的平台初始化的方法的至少一个实施例的简化流程图;
图5是用于图1的计算设备的引导流的简化流程图;以及
图6是用于传统系统的引导流的简化流程图。
具体实施方式
尽管本公开的概念容许各种修改和可替换形式,但是已经在图中通过示例的方式示出并且将在本文中详细描述其具体实施例。然而,应当理解的是,不意图将本公开的概念限于所公开的特定形式,而是相反,意图涵盖与本公开和随附权利要求相一致的所有修改、等同物和可替换物。
在说明书中提及“一个实施例”、“实施例”、“说明性实施例”等指示所描述的实施例可以包括特定特征、结构或特性,但是每一个实施例可以或者可以不必包括该特定特征、结构或特性。而且,这样的短语未必是指相同实施例。此外,当结合实施例描述特定特征、结构或特性时,应当指出的是,结合不管是否明确描述的其他实施例实现这样的特征、结构或特性在本领域技术人员的认知内。
在一些情形中,所公开的实施例可以在硬件、固件、软件或其任何组合中实现。所公开的实施例还可以实现为由暂时或非暂时机器可读(例如计算机可读)存储介质承载或者存储于其上的指令,所述指令可以由一个或多个处理器读取和执行。机器可读存储介质可以体现为用于以机器可读的形式存储或传送信息的任何存储设备、机构或其他物理结构(例如易失性或非易失性存储器、介质盘或其他介质设备)。
在图中,可以以具体布置和/或顺序示出一些结构或方法特征。然而,应当了解到,可以不要求这样的具体布置和/或顺序。相反地,在一些实施例中,这样的特征可以以与说明性图中所示出的不同方式和/或顺序进行布置。此外,结构或方法特征包括在特定图中并不意在暗示着在所有实施例中都要求这样的特征,并且在一些实施例中可以不包括这样的特征或者这样的特征可以与其他特征组合。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于英特尔公司,未经英特尔公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201380073058.2/2.html,转载请声明来源钻瓜专利网。